Maintenance of a cast iron sauce pan is straightforward but essential for longevity. Proper seasoning – applying a thin layer of oil and heating the pan – helps to maintain its non-stick properties and prevents rust. After use, the pan should be cleaned with warm water and a gentle scrub, avoiding harsh soaps that can strip the seasoning. With proper care, a cast iron sauce pan can last a lifetime, becoming a cherished heirloom passed down through generations.

  • In the realm of food preservation, sodium benzoate is predominantly found in acidic foods and beverages, including soft drinks, fruit juices, pickles, and sauces, where its effectiveness is greatly enhanced by low pH environments. By preventing microbial growth, this compound helps extend the shelf life of products, ensuring that consumers receive food in optimal condition. The safety of sodium benzoate has been affirmed by food safety authorities, including the U.S. Food and Drug Administration (FDA), which approves its use in specific concentrations, typically not exceeding 0.1% in food products.

  • Furthermore, the interaction between acetone and rubber can have practical implications. In the automotive industry, for example, understanding how rubber components like seals and gaskets interact with acetone is crucial. If these rubber components are exposed to acetone-based cleaners or fuels, they may degrade more quickly, leading to leaks or component failure. Hence, manufacturers often conduct tests to ensure that the materials chosen for specific applications can withstand exposure to common chemicals, including acetone.

  • Once the hydrolysis is complete, the sugars are subjected to fermentation, which is the heart of the MSG manufacturing process. A selected strain of bacteria, typically *Corynebacterium glutamicum*, is introduced to the sugar solution. This specific bacterium is non-pathogenic and renowned for its ability to convert sugars into amino acids, particularly glutamic acid. Under optimal conditions, including temperature and pH control, the bacteria metabolize the sugars and produce glutamic acid as a byproduct.


  • Sodium bicarbonate is a beloved staple in household cleaning. Its mildly abrasive qualities allow it to effectively clean surfaces without scratching them, making it ideal for scrubbing pots, pans, and countertops. A solution of sodium bicarbonate can eradicate stubborn stains and neutralize odors in refrigerators, carpets, and laundry. Creating a paste with water can provide a powerful yet gentle cleaner for a variety of surfaces, showcasing the power of sodium bicarbonate in maintaining a clean and fresh environment without the use of harsh chemicals.

  • Acids also play a significant role in mining operations. Sulfuric acid is extensively used in the hydrometallurgical processing of metals such as copper and nickel. In copper leaching, for instance, sulfuric acid is employed to dissolve copper from its ore in a process called heap leaching. While effective, the use of acids raises concerns regarding acid mine drainage—a phenomenon where acid and heavy metals leach into the environment, impacting local ecosystems and water quality. Consequently, mining companies are increasingly adopting techniques to neutralize acid production and treat contaminated water.


  • When applying ferrous sulphate, it is essential to consider the specific needs of the crops and the existing soil conditions. Soil tests can help determine whether iron deficiency is an issue and at what concentration ferrous sulphate should be applied. Generally, ferrous sulphate can be applied either in granular form to the soil or as a liquid foliar spray, depending on the crop’s growth stage and the severity of the deficiency.
